THE POSITION
Under direction of Agency or Department executive management, to supervise, plan, and coordinate the work of professional information systems staff involved in developing, evaluating, and implementing the most complex and varied management information, financial, and special purpose data processing systems for the purpose of improving operations; to lead, coordinate, and participate in organizational or management analysis; and to do related work as required.

DISTINGUISHING FEATURES
Positions allocated to this class are responsible for supervising and coordinating the acquisition, implementation and maintenance of a department's in-house data processing capabilities. In contrast with incumbents of the Information Systems Analyst classification, the Information Systems Manager has responsibility for supervising data processing staff, at least one of which is at a professional level (Information Systems Specialist or above) where Information Systems Analysts have responsibility for coordinating data processing needs with limited staff assistance and in a more limited scope.
This class is distinguished from the class of Information Systems Director in that the latter is responsible for all data processing activities in a larger department, whereas this class is responsible for the data processing activities of a smaller department or for a major data processing section in a larger department.
THE EXAMINATION WILL CONSIST OF THE FOLLOWING STEPS: 1) A review of candidates' applications to verify possession of minimum requirements. Those candidates who possess the minimum requirements for the class will move on to the next step in the examination process. 2) A review of candidates’ Supplemental Questionnaires to select the best qualified applicants to continue in the process. 3) An oral interview which will be weighted as 100% of the candidate's final examination score. The oral interview may contain situational exercises. CANDIDATES MUST ATTAIN A QUALIFYING RATING ON EACH PORTION OF THIS EXAMINATION. Alameda County utilizes a Civil Service Selection System founded on merit. Such a system is competitive and based on broad recruitment efforts and equal opportunity for qualified applicants to test in an examination process designed to determine the qualifications, fitness and ability of competitors to perform duties of the vacant position. Many of our recruitments are targeted and specific to the needs of a current vacant position, in which case, the eligible list may be exclusively used for that current vacant position. Other recruitments many be more broadly used for both current and future vacancies, or for other alternate jobs with comparable scopes of work.
